package com.tangem.data.quotes.single
import com.tangem.data.quotes.store.QuotesStoreV2
import com.tangem.domain.quotes.single.SingleQuoteProducer
import com.tangem.domain.tokens.model.Quote
import dagger.assisted.Assisted
import dagger.assisted.AssistedFactory
import dagger.assisted.AssistedInject
import kotlinx.coroutines.flow.Flow
import kotlinx.coroutines.flow.distinctUntilChanged
import kotlinx.coroutines.flow.mapNotNull
/**
* Default implementation of [SingleQuoteProducer]
*
* @property params params
* @property quotesStore quotes store
*/
internal class DefaultSingleQuoteProducer @AssistedInject constructor(
@Assisted val params: SingleQuoteProducer.Params,
private val quotesStore: QuotesStoreV2,
) : SingleQuoteProducer {
override val fallback: Quote = Quote.Empty(rawCurrencyId = params.rawCurrencyId)
override fun produce(): Flow<Quote> {
return quotesStore.get()
.mapNotNull { quotes -> quotes.firstOrNull { it.rawCurrencyId == params.rawCurrencyId } }
.distinctUntilChanged()
}
@AssistedFactory
interface Factory : SingleQuoteProducer.Factory {
override fun create(params: SingleQuoteProducer.Params): DefaultSingleQuoteProducer
}
}
